R Rotorua 10 December 2023 – R7 – Joe Doyle

Outcome: Proved
Penalty: Jockey Joe Doyle is suspended for 5 days
Evidence:
Following the running of Race 7, the “Entain/NZB Insurance Pearl Series 1400”, Mrs Selvakumaran presented an Information charging Mr Doyle, the Rider of “SASSY LASS” with careless riding. She alleged that Mr Doyle permitted his mount to shift inwards near the 1000 metre mark when not sufficiently clear of “LET’S ROCKNROLL” (Mr N Parmar), which was forced to check upon clipping heels with Mr Doyle’s mount.
Mr Doyle admitted the charge.
The evidence of Mr Doyle, supported by the race films, was that ‘SASSY LASS” was 3-4 horse widths from the fence at the 1000 metre mark and proceeding forward to secure a handy position. Mr Doyle looked 3 times to his inside to ensure he was the required distance ahead of the horses on his inside. As he tried to move his mount forward, horses in front of him steadied. He consequently had to steady his mount, but allowed it to move inwards when not sufficiently clear of “LET’S ROCKNROLL”, which required Mr Parmar to check his mount, and in doing so, clipping the heels of “SASSY LASS”.
Decision:
As the charge was admitted, it was deemed proved.
Submissions for Penalty:
The Informant referred to the NZTR Guide (7 days suspension mid range offending) and advised that Mr Doyle had a reasonably good record given that he was a very busy Jockey and given the number of rides he had had over the past 12 months. Mr Doyle sought a deferment of any suspension due to his upcoming commitments.
Reasons for Penalty:
The Adjudicative Committee assessed the level of this breach to be in the “low” range. To some extent, Mr Doyle was unfortunate in that he had elected to proceed, legitimately, into a gap but was forced to ease his mount when horses in front of him eased. His error was that in doing so, he allowed his mount to shift in when not clear of Mr Parmar’s mount.
Mr Doyle is a very busy Rider and whilst he has had 4 previous breaches of this Rule in the last 12 months, that is not regarded as warranting an increased suspension given the volume of rides he has had.
Conclusion:
In line with the Penalty Guide, his Licence to ride is suspended for 5 National Riding Days to commence at the conclusion of racing on 16 December 2023, and to finish at the end of racing on 24 December 2023.
